Output 74d15e6893cab89b10918032827a2040742bcc4a8d0bd4471f6b95eb19cf526e:0

value
33527878
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6238df4f9a47ad2fb047dad5e2ffe3b7caaf4e32 OP_EQUAL
address
MGrWanb9w2bNsvrz8xVFvQN4jEmWwkxjBW
transaction
74d15e6893cab89b10918032827a2040742bcc4a8d0bd4471f6b95eb19cf526e
spent
true